Vanilla-Maple Apple Pie Filling |
|
 |
Prep Time: 20 Minutes Cook Time: 10 Minutes |
Ready In: 30 Minutes Servings: 2 |
|
A flavorful twist on the classic apple pie. Sweet apples drenched in maple, vanilla and cinnamon without over-doing it. Ingredients:
2 pounds apples, peeled, thinly sliced |
4 teaspoons fresh lemon juice |
1 1/2 cups water |
1/2 cup maple syrup |
2 teaspoons vanilla extract |
3/4 cup white sugar |
2/3 cup cornstarch |
1 dash salt |
3 tablespoons ground cinnamon |
1 dash ground nutmeg |
Directions:
1. Toss apple slices with lemon juice and set aside. Combine water, maple syrup, vanilla, sugar, cornstarch, salt, cinnamon, and nutmeg in a large saucepan, stirring until well mixed. 2. Bring maple syrup mixture to a simmer over medium-high heat, stirring constantly until the sugar dissolves, and the mixture thickens and turns clear. Fold in apple slices and return to a simmer. Reduce heat to low and cook for 5 minutes. Remove from heat and allow to stand for 15 minutes before spooning into a prepared pie crust or freezing. |
